Reimbursement of travel expenses, Bgld ChG
The state of Burgenland reimburses people with disabilities a flat rate for travel expenses incurred using a private vehicle for specific measures related to sheltered employment, education, vocational integration, and partial inpatient care. Valid from 01.10.2024, applications can be submitted at any time.

Grant criteria
Funding objective
People with disabilities shall be enabled to participate equally in employment, education, and care services by reimbursing the costs of necessary trips made with a private vehicle, provided that the use of public transportation is not possible or reasonable.
Eligible expenses
- Travel expenses with a private vehicle according to the official mileage allowance
Non-eligible expenses
- Empty runs
Eligible to apply
- Individuals
Funding requirements
- Austrian citizens or persons entitled to asylum or foreigners permanently and lawfully residing in the federal territory for at least 5 years
- Main residence and actual stay in Burgenland
- Proof that public transport is unreasonable or not available
Documents required for application
- Application form with the documents listed in the form
- Cost estimate from a transport company if public transportation is unreasonable
Description
Since October 1, 2024, the state of Burgenland has been providing a flat-rate subsidy for travel costs of private vehicles for people with disabilities whose main residence is in Burgenland and for whom public transportation is unreasonable or unavailable. Eligible trips include travel to sheltered employment, schooling and education, vocational integration measures, as well as to partial inpatient care services. Accompanying persons necessary for the execution of the trips are included to the same extent. The flat-rate reimbursement corresponds to the official mileage allowance; empty trips are excluded. Eligible applicants are Austrian citizens, persons entitled to asylum, or individuals who have been legally and permanently resident in the federal territory for at least five years. Proof of the unreasonableness of public transportation must be provided by a cost estimate from a transport company.
The funding is granted as a 100% subsidy and is unlimited in time: applications can be submitted at any time from the entry into force of the Burgenland Equal Opportunities Act at the district administrative authorities or magistrates of statutory cities. Required are the completed application form with the documents listed therein and, if applicable, a cost estimate. The aim of the measure is to enable people with disabilities to participate equally in work, education, and care services, thereby reducing barriers in the mobility sector. The transparent processing is carried out via digital e-government applications and personal consultation appointments with the responsible authorities. Further details on the procedure and requirements are regulated in the Burgenland Equal Opportunities Act (§ 16 Bgld. ChG).
